Essential Job FunctionsThe Special Education Teacher Specialist provides leadership, consultation, coaching, and technical assistance to staff serving students with disabilities from kindergarten through post‑high school programs. The position supports the implementation of evidence‑based instructional practices, compliance with state and federal special education requirements, and the provision of a free appropriate public education (FAPE) in the least restrictive environment.
- 1. Collaborate with teachers, administrators, related service providers, and other staff to ensure the delivery of specially designed instruction and appropriate supports for students with disabilities.
- 2. Serve as a resource and mentor to special education and general education personnel regarding instructional practices, behavior supports, accommodations, modifications, and compliance with special education requirements.
- 3. Provide coaching and ongoing support to teachers to improve instructional practices and student outcomes, especially in the early years of their career.
- 4. Assist teams in developing and implementing compliant individualized education programs (IEPs), behavior intervention plans, and transition plans.
- 5. Facilitate effective communication and collaboration among parents, school personnel, and outside agencies to support student success.
- 6. Model effective instructional strategies, specially designed instruction, and classroom management techniques in educational settings serving students from kindergarten through post‑high programs.
- 7. Support staff in implementing evidence‑based practices and differentiated instruction designed to meet individual student needs.
- 8. Observe classroom practices and provide constructive feedback to improve instructional effectiveness and fidelity of implementation.
- 9. Assist in the selection, implementation, and monitoring of accommodations, modifications, and interventions.
- 10. Provide consultation and guidance regarding positive behavior supports, classroom management, de‑escalation techniques, and behavioral interventions.
- 11. Assist teams in analyzing student data and developing strategies to address behavioral, academic, and functional needs.
- 12. Promote inclusive practices and support students in accessing educational opportunities within the least restrictive environment.
- 13. Maintain expert knowledge of federal and state special education laws, regulations, and district procedures.
- 14. Provide technical assistance to staff regarding eligibility, evaluation procedures, IEP development, progress monitoring, discipline procedures, manifestation determinations, transition requirements, and other special education processes.
- 15. Review and support the completion of special education documentation to ensure procedural compliance and educational benefit.
- 16. Assist administrators and school teams in resolving concerns and addressing complex student situations.
- 17. Attend IEP and Eligibility Meetings to support educators and serve as the LEA designee.
- 18. Plan, coordinate, and deliver professional development activities for teachers, paraprofessionals, administrators, and related service providers.
- 19. Facilitate meetings and collaborative problem‑solving processes with school personnel and families.
- 20. Coordinate services and programs with district personnel, community agencies, and other professionals to support students with disabilities.
- 21. Participate in district committees, leadership teams, and other activities that support continuous improvement in special education services.
- 22. Collect, analyze, and interpret student and program data to support educational decision‑making and continuous improvement efforts.
- 23. Use assessment information and progress‑monitoring data to assist staff in evaluating the effectiveness of instructional and behavioral interventions.
